Five-star hotel Cameron House appoints new director of sales

Scotland’s five-star hotel and resort Cameron House on Loch Lomond has appointed Claire Meir as its new director of sales.

Formerly director of sales at Fairmont St. Andrews, her appointment marks her return to Cameron House, where she previously held the position of the director of sales for MICE for six years. 

An “accomplished” director with a track record working within the hospitality and travel industry, Meir has amassed over 20 years of experience working within leading national and international hotel groups, including holding the title of regional director of sales at De Vere Hotels and director of sales and marketing for Marriott’s Forest of Arden Golf and Country Club.  

On her new role, she said: “It’s a pleasure to be back and rejoin Cameron House as director of sales. I look forward to executing strategic sales plans and creative initiatives, along with maximising presence and performance as we head into the busy summer period and beyond.”

Her arrival follows the recent appointment of Gary Rice as director of operations and Claire McIntosh as general manager as Cameron House continues to strengthen its senior team. 

Cameron House is home to 208 bedrooms and suites, 115 self-catered lodges, cottages and apartments, multiple dining outlets, a spa, marina and two golf courses.
